Processor Specs
| Intel Core i5-4590 | Processor | AMD Ryzen 5 3550H |
| 3300 MHz | Frequency | 2100 MHz |
| 3700 MHz | Maximum Frequency | 3700 MHz |
| 4 | Cores | 4 |
| 4 | Threads | 8 |
| 84 W | TDP | 35 W |
| Intel HD Graphics 4600 | GPU | Radeon Vega 8 |
| Haswell | Codename | Raven Ridge |
| Socket 1150 LGA | Package | Socket FP5 |
